Tendons are strands of connective tissue that connect your muscles to bones. They play a crucial role in transmitting the force generated by muscles to facilitate movement of the skeletal system. Tendons are composed primarily of collagen fibers, which provide strength and flexibility, allowing them to withstand the stresses of physical activity. Proper tendon health is essential for efficient movement and injury prevention.
